Exactly How to Evaluate Canine Daycare
A healthy daycare center stresses sanitation, security requirements and personnel training. Ask about their animal mouth-to-mouth resuscitation and emergency treatment qualifications, as well as how they deal with emergencies and carry out temperament evaluations for new pet dogs.


Happy, engaged dogs are a good sign at drop-off and pick-up time, as are positive play habits and relaxed body stances. Watch out for centers that make use of aversives for therapy.

Observe the Pet dogs
When you leave your canine for day care, you wish to see them wagging their tails and having relaxed body postures. This is an indication that they enjoy and really feel comfy in the day care atmosphere.

If the pet dogs are thrilled at pick-up time, that's also a good sign. Nonetheless, you do not wish to see them jumping all over the day care attendants because this is a sign that they're overstimulated and really feeling distressed.

Effective day cares comprehend canine body language and have a system for evaluating new dogs. This consists of just how they carry out a leash walk assessment, what sorts of play are urged and which ones must be interrupted. They additionally have actually composed policies on just how to connect with family pet parents about cases and when a pet must be removed from the daycare.

Pay attention to the Personnel
A good dog childcare will be staffed by people that understand canine behavior and can connect clearly with pet moms and dads. They must understand just how to translate dog body movement, and be comfortable separating or getting rid of canines from play teams when they are over-aroused or hostile.

Ask the facility if they make use of favorable reinforcement and force-free training strategies (such as break) to manage and technique pet dogs. Search for a childcare that does not count on physical punishment or aversives to educate pet dogs behaviors; these approaches are old and have been verified to be hazardous to both the dog's mood and their learning ability.

Ask the day care team to take your pet dog for a brief chain walk assessment to observe exactly how they respond to various stimulations, like other pet dogs and unfamiliar individuals. This is an outstanding means to examine a dog's self-confidence level and alarm reaction, which can impact exactly how well they will carry out in a group day care setting.

Ask Concerns
Inquire about the day care's ideology and training techniques. A top quality facility need to only make use of positive support (praise, stroking, and play) to award etiquette and a firm yet humane technique method, such as break or no fetch play, for undesirable behavior. They must also discuss the thinking behind their reinforcement and corrective policies based upon clinical research study of pet habits and cognition.

Red flags consist of centers that don't have a system for examining dogs, don't do trial run with clients, and stop working to connect openly regarding their safety evaluation treatments.

Ask just how employee perform behavior evaluations for brand-new pets being admitted to the day care. They should be able to define a process for introducing a pet dog to various other dogs in the day care backyard, including body language hints and a slow and controlled introduction.

Take a Scenic tour
The facility ought to be clean, without smells and well maintained. Search for a disciplined cleansing timetable and windows or checking out portals that enable you to observe the dog-to-caretaker ratio throughout play.

Make sure to ask about the daycare's protocol for injuries and aggressiveness in between pet dogs. Credible day cares comply with clear procedures, have a plan for emergency situation discharge, and need that employee be certified in CPR and emergency treatment. They need to also know just how to compare a fight and an attack, and what steps they take to soothe a scenario.

Ultimately, ask if staff members participate in continuous training, workshops and accreditations that boost their expertise of pet behavior and care. This reveals that the center is dedicated to boosting their abilities, and ensuring they can offer the very best feasible experience for your pet dog.
